Frank McCarthy (1924, 2002) was an American realist painter best known for his dramatic depictions of the American West, particularly action-packed scenes of Native Americans, cowboys, and cavalry. He began his career as a highly successful commercial illustrator and art director before transitioning to fine art painting in the late 1960s. McCarthy became one of the most celebrated Western artists of the 20th century, with his works widely collected and exhibited through the Galerie Capricorne and other prestigious venues.
